Package org.apache.camel.tooling.model
Class ArtifactModel<O extends BaseOptionModel>
java.lang.Object
org.apache.camel.tooling.model.BaseModel<O>
org.apache.camel.tooling.model.ArtifactModel<O>
- Type Parameters:
O- the type of option mode.
- Direct Known Subclasses:
ComponentModel,DataFormatModel,DevConsoleModel,LanguageModel,OtherModel,PojoBeanModel,TransformerModel
A
BaseModel with Maven coordinates.-
Field Summary
FieldsFields inherited from class org.apache.camel.tooling.model.BaseModel
deprecated, deprecatedSince, deprecationNote, description, firstVersion, javaType, label, metadata, name, nativeSupported, options, supportLevel, title -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idsetArtifactId(String artifactId) voidsetGroupId(String groupId) voidsetVersion(String version) Methods inherited from class org.apache.camel.tooling.model.BaseModel
addOption, compareTitle, getDeprecatedSince, getDeprecationNote, getDescription, getFirstVersion, getFirstVersionShort, getJavaType, getKind, getLabel, getMetadata, getName, getOptions, getShortJavaType, getSupportLevel, getTitle, isDeprecated, isNativeSupported, setDeprecated, setDeprecatedSince, setDeprecationNote, setDescription, setFirstVersion, setJavaType, setLabel, setMetadata, setName, setNativeSupported, setSupportLevel, setTitle, toString
-
Field Details
-
groupId
-
artifactId
-
version
-
-
Constructor Details
-
ArtifactModel
public ArtifactModel()
-
-
Method Details
-
getGroupId
-
setGroupId
-
getArtifactId
-
setArtifactId
-
getVersion
-
setVersion
-